19 Reasons to Outsource Payroll Services 

There are many reasons to outsource your company’s payroll services. Let’s explore the 19 advantages of outsourcing your payroll services. 

1. Save Time

Every business owner knows how valuable time is when running a business. By outsourcing payroll services, you can avoid spending hours on tedious tasks like data entry or tax filing.

Instead, you can focus on more important aspects of your business that will help it grow in the long term. 

2. A team of professional experts

When you outsource payroll services, you can get access to a team of experts who are experienced in dealing with payroll processes and regulations.

This means that all your payroll needs will be handled professionally and efficiently from start to finish. 

3. Easier to scale up

One of the most significant advantages of outsourcing payroll services is that it allows for more scalability for firms experiencing rapid expansion or seasonal swings in worker size.

By outsourcing your payroll services, you can ensure that your processes may grow quickly and simply as needed, without having to invest in more equipment or personnel.

4. Increase Flexibility

Using an outsourced payroll service is also a good idea because it gives you more flexibility than traditional in-house solutions.

With an outsourced solution, you can change processes quickly and easily to meet the needs of your business at any given time, without having to spend a lot of money on new equipment or training for your employees. 

5. Enhance Security

Outsourced payroll solutions provide greater security than traditional systems since they rely on secure cloud-based technology rather than paper documents or manual data entry methods, which are more prone to human error or cyberattacks.

This makes sure that all employee data is always safe and secure, and it also lowers the risk for both businesses and employees.

6. Reliability

An outsourced service can provide dependable support for any payroll processing concerns, eliminating the need for businesses to worry about keeping up with ever changing regulations or tax laws, which could lead to costly mistakes down the road.

Also, since many suppliers offer customer service 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, businesses can be sure that their needs will always be met quickly, no matter when they come up.

7. Reduce payroll errors 

Outsourcing your payroll services decreases the chance of costly errors in paycheck processing.

This can save you time and money because mistakes might result in unneeded financial losses owing to miscalculations or missed deductions or donations.

When you outsource your payroll services, you gain access to specialists who are trained in all aspects of payroll legislation and regulations, as well as how to process paychecks accurately, eliminating the possibility of costly mistakes.

8. Reduce your risk and avoid penalties! 

No matter how well-trained your internal payroll team is, there is always the possibility that something could fall through the gaps, resulting in compliance concerns or missed payments, which can result in significant fines or even legal action if not addressed swiftly.

When you outsource your payroll services, you gain access to professionals who are knowledgeable about all federal and state payroll rules, so you don’t have to worry about making mistakes that could place your firm in hot water with the IRS or other authorities.

9. Maintain Compliance 

Payroll is always changing since new regulations are adopted on a regular basis by governments at all levels.

By outsourcing your payroll services, you can ensure that your company is in full compliance with all current rules governing employee wages and benefits, a task that is made much easier when done by professionals that specialize in comprehending all areas of compliance law.

10. Integrate Data 

When you outsource your payroll service, you may integrate data from numerous sources and automate operations like time tracking and employee reimbursements.

This lets you manage all of your data from a single place and keeps you from having to type the same information over and over into different systems.

11. Facilitate Employee Self-Service 

Payroll services can be integrated with employee self-service portals, providing employees with access to personal information such as current paystubs and W2 forms.

Employees and employers alike benefit from this because they no longer have to manually enter or share information via email or paper.

12. Free Up Key Staff 

By outsourcing payroll services, you can free up important staff members to work on other important tasks. Having someone else handle the most time-consuming components of payroll processing can help you get more done in less time and enhance overall productivity.

13.No risk of losing payroll employees

There is no risk of losing an in-house payroll staff due to illness or other unanticipated reasons when you outsource your payroll services.

Outsourced payroll services provide you with someone else who is knowledgeable with the procedure and ready to step in if necessary.

14. Less Stress 

Allowing someone else to handle the tiresome components of payroll processing can help reduce stress levels among employees who would otherwise be in charge of it in-house.

You don’t have to worry about dealing with paperwork or making mistakes that could cost you money in the long run when you use outsourced payroll services.

15.No Infrastructure or Maintenance Costs

One of the primary advantages of outsourcing payroll is that there are no infrastructure or maintenance costs associated with an in-house solution.

Instead of investing in software and hardware, you simply pay a monthly subscription to your service provider, and they will handle the rest. This will save you money in both the short and long run.

16. Direct Bank Deposit

Another significant advantage of outsourcing payroll services is the ability to make direct bank deposits for your employees, saving time and eliminating the burden of manually inputting data into an accounting system.

Your employees will receive their wages faster and more reliably than ever before thanks to direct bank deposits.

17. Clear Documentation

When you outsource payroll services, everything is properly and accurately documented so that there is no mistake about who has been paid how much at any particular time.

This simplifies payment tracking, saving time and effort when it comes time to file taxes or handle other financial concerns.

18. Employee Satisfaction

Outsourcing payroll services also help improve employee satisfaction by making sure that everyone gets paid on time and in full every month without any delays or discrepancies.

This helps create a healthy work environment where employees are more likely to stay engaged and productive. 

19. Streamline International Payments:

Finally, by giving access to global payment networks such as SWIFT and SEPA, outsourcing payroll services can assist simplify international payments (Single Euro Payments Area).

These networks enable businesses to send payments around the world without having to worry about currency exchange rates or conversion fees, saving them both time and money.
